**Matthew 26:33** โ *"Even if all fall away on account of You, I never will."*
Peter spoke these words with a full heart and an empty self-awareness. He was not lying โ he believed every syllable. That is precisely what makes this moment so searching.
Confidence rooted in our own resolve is a fragile shepherd's staff. It looks solid until the weight of the hour falls upon it. Within hours, Peter would stand at a charcoal fire, and the very voice that declared loyalty would deny the Lord three times โ not once, but three times (Matthew 26:75).
Yet the covenant did not end there. Christ, who knew Peter's failure before Peter did (Luke 22:34), still called him. Still restored him. Still commissioned him (John 21:17).
Scripture reminds us that grace does not wait for our consistency โ it precedes our collapse.
